Fiscal Impact/Change to Net County Cost
Funding for equipment rental will be provided by the Road Fund for the Community Development Agency, Transportation Division (Division), road maintenance activities. It is included in the current fiscal year budget and will be budgeted in future fiscal years.
 
Background
The Division has several agreements with multiple companies to ensure availability of the equipment needed at the time of the job. Backup vendors are needed for the same type of equipment due to the increasing volume of demand on rental fleets today, which often depletes vendors' inventory during construction season. Multiple agreements also allows for choosing the best equipment to rent for a particular job, as some vendors do not carry all types of equipment.
 
Reason for Recommendation
The Division rents equipment when it is more cost effective to rent than it would be to own the equipment. The Division rents the equipment for a broad spectrum of activities including work on the Rubicon, changeable message sign board coverage, and heavy construction. Types of equipment rentals include but are not limited to: water trucks, compactors, paving drum rollers, sand blaster equipment, and power tool equipment. Rental equipment is also needed to cover for the job when the Division's equipment breaks down.
 
This Agreement provides for short-term rental of equipment used to support operations for the Division.  This Agreement will permit the Division to rent equipment on an as-need basis. This Agreement provides for a three-year term with a retroactive start date of April 12, 2014 and a not-to-exceed compensation of $200,000. The full amount may not be expended during the three-year term, but it gives the Division the flexibility to rent equipment as required to meet operational needs.
